Poster for Life



by Daniel Espinosa

in United States of America

1h 43min

The six-member crew of the International Space Station is tasked with studying a sample from Mars that may be the first proof of extra-terrestrial life, which proves more intelligent than ever expected.

Elsewhere: official website Wikipedia IMDB Rotten Tomatoes